✦  Thinking beyond injections

If your weight returns the moment your prescription stops, you’re not failing the medication just isn’t built to stop.

Weight-loss injections work — but they’re designed to be taken indefinitely. The cost adds up. The side-effects don’t always settle. And weight regain after stopping is well documented in clinical studies. Bariatric surgery offers durable results — often beyond 10 years — and we can help you transition safely from medication to a long-term solution.

Gastric Sleeve

The most performed bariatric procedure in Australia. A laparoscopic surgery that reduces stomach size by up to 90%, helping you feel fuller sooner and dramatically reducing hunger hormones.

Weight loss

50–70% excess

Hospital stay

1–3 nights

Recovery

2–4 weeks

From

$20,000

Roux-en-Y Gastric Bypass

Creates a small stomach pouch and reroutes part of the small intestine in a “Y” shape. Particularly effective for type 2 diabetes — remission in up to 80% of patients.

25–35% total loss · From $25,000

Mini Gastric Bypass

A simplified bypass with a single connection. Shorter operating time, fewer potential complications, and similar long-term results to a traditional bypass.

60–80% excess loss · From $25,000

Intragastric Balloon

A soft balloon placed in the stomach for up to 12 months to reduce capacity and appetite. Reversible. No incisions. Day procedure.

Day procedure · From $7,000

Dr Ashok Gunawardene is a registered specialist general surgeon with 15 years of clinical experience across the United Kingdom, New Zealand and Australia. His subspecialist training is in upper gastrointestinal and weight loss surgery, matched by a PhD in surgical research and a teaching role as an Examiner for the Royal Australasian College of Surgeons.

✦  Your pathway

From first enquiry to long-term follow-up.

01
Take the quiz

A 60-second eligibility quiz tells us if surgery may be right for you.

02
First consultation

Telehealth or in-person with Dr Ashok within 1–2 weeks. Bulk-billed for regional patients.

03
Personalised plan

Investigations, dietitian and psychologist support, and a clear, itemised quote.

04
Surgery

At Northern Private (Epping) or St Vincent’s Private (Werribee), using the latest minimally-invasive techniques.

05
Recovery

Most patients return to light activity within a week, normal life within 2–4 weeks.

06
Long-term follow-up

Reviews at 2 weeks, 6 weeks, 12 weeks, 6 months, 12 months, then 6–12 monthly for life.
